As simple as the Darnell Tri Fly is, it is amazing how many throwers can't figure out the tuning. I think it's because the instructions show how to tune all wings, and throwers adjust all the wings at the same time. Eric's best tip: T , D, & P Mark one wing T, another D and the 3rd wing P. always hold the T wing. Apply Dihedral to D. once you get the rang working , play around with: P ,that's pitch or twist. And don't throw so darn hard:) If you have a P.E.T version, put in a pan of water, place a stack of coins under each wing tip, and a weight at the center... bring to a boil. let cool. this helps set the dihedral. ....
